Abstract
Description
Zwecks Desinfektion werden Kunstoffflaschen vorteilhaft mit einem Niederdruck- Mikrowellenplasma behandelt. Es ist einfacher und preiswerter als eine Spülung mit Chemikalien, wie z. B. Wasserstoffperoxid das anschließend eine Trocknung benötigt. For the purpose of disinfection, plastic bottles are advantageously Microwave plasma treated. It is easier and cheaper than using a conditioner Chemicals such as B. hydrogen peroxide then drying needed.
Es werden hier 2 Varianten die das Problem einfach lösen beschrieben. Two variants are described here that simply solve the problem.
Sollen gleichzeitig innen und außen sterilisiert werden, vereinfacht sich das Verfahren erheblich: in einer metallischen Vakuumkammer (Abb. 1+2+3) wird die Mikrowellenleistung mittels unseres bereits beschriebenen "Plasmakopfs" (OS-DE 197 15 583 A1 bzw. DE 198 22 355 A1) auf einfachste Weise eingespeißt. Vorteilhaft ist eine Plasmadichteerhöhung mittels des dort beschriebenen Magnetkranzes. Eine oder auch eine Vielzahl von nicht verschlossenen Flaschen befinden sich in diesem Raum. If sterilization is to be carried out internally and externally at the same time, the procedure is considerably simplified: in a metallic vacuum chamber ( Fig. 1 + 2 + 3), the microwave power is achieved using our "plasma head" (OS-DE 197 15 583 A1 and DE 198 22, respectively) 355 A1) in the simplest way. A plasma density increase by means of the magnetic ring described there is advantageous. One or even a number of unsealed bottles are in this room.
Nach Evakuierung der störende Luft wird das oder die gewünschten Gase eingelassen Üblicher Arbeitsdruck 10 Pa. Aufgrund der besondere Eigenschaften der o. g. Einspeisung, die einem Druckbereich von 100 Pa bis, je nach Ausführung, 0,01 Pa für das Plasma zulässt, ist es möglich z. B. bei laufender Pumpe, durch periodisches Ein- und Ausschalten der Gaszufuhr den Druck in der Kammer zu variieren. Der Druck in den offenen Flaschen folgt der Kammerdruck augenblicklich. After the disturbing air has been evacuated, the desired gas or gases are admitted Usual working pressure 10 Pa. Due to the special properties of the above. Infeed with a pressure range of 100 Pa to, depending on the version, 0.01 Pa allows for the plasma, it is possible e.g. B. with the pump running, by periodic Turning the gas supply on and off varies the pressure in the chamber. The pressure in the open bottles the chamber pressure follows immediately.
Das sterilisierende Plasma "atmet" und damit wird in das Innere der Flaschen befördert. Wie gut dieses Verfahren funktionniert, haben wir bereits bei der vollständige Sterilisierung von der s. g. HELIX, einer bakteriellen Standard-Probe Probe nach DIN, bestehend aus einem bis zu 1500 mm langen und nur 1,5 mm dünn, an einem Ende geöffnet an der anderen mit einer Ampulle mit lebenden Kulturen gefüllter Schlauch bewiesen. (cf. og. OS). The sterilizing plasma "breathes" and thus gets inside the bottles promoted. We have already seen how well this process works at complete sterilization from the s. G. HELIX, a standard bacterial sample Sample according to DIN, consisting of one up to 1500 mm long and only 1.5 mm thin, open at one end at the other with an ampoule of living Cultivated tube proven. (cf. og. OS).
Die Kammer ist wie in Fall 1) gebildet. Um zu verhindern dass das Plasma um die Flasche brennt, muß der Druck in der Kammer tief genug sein, d. h. außerhalb des Paschenbereiches liegen, Typischerweise < 0.1 Pa. The chamber is formed as in case 1). To prevent the plasma from moving around the If the bottle is on fire, the pressure in the chamber must be low enough. H. outside of Paschen range, typically <0.1 Pa.
Die Flaschen werden zunächst mit der Kammer evakuiert, verschlossen und dann mit dem Arbeitsgas bei einem geeignetem Druck gefüllt. Da die PET-Flaschen für die Mikrowellen transparent sind, brennt das Plasma nur im Innern der Flaschen, die somit sterilisiert werden. The bottles are first evacuated with the chamber, closed and then filled with the working gas at a suitable pressure. Because the PET bottles for the microwaves are transparent, the plasma only burns inside the bottles, which are thus sterilized.
